But before buying a mobility chair, you need to be specific about the rollator, some basic check list includes:

Built of the walker:

If the said person, who will avail the walker is on the heavier side of the weight scale then a steel based walker is best. If Weight is not a concern, then you can buy an aluminium crafted walker, they are resistant to rust.

Height of the walker:

As in case of chair height is a criteria to consider, similarly when you are heading for a walker do consider the height of the walker, as in its legs and then compare with the height of the person for whom you are buying the same. A height mismatch may give rise to unnecessary discomfort.

Other things to look for:

  • Nature of wheels: whether it is strong enough to roll on the outdoor uneven roads
  • Seat and its comfort
  • The swift mobility of the mini vehicle
